Who are you Kissing


1 King 19:18 Yet I will leave Myself 7,000 in Israel, all the knees that have not bowed to Baal and every mouth that has not kissed him. 


There was a time in Israel's history that the nation had been defiled through the worship of an idol named baal  this was a violation of the commandment of GOD 

Ex 20:3
"You shall have no other gods before Me.
 

 Ahab, king of Israel, married Jezebel, daughter ofEthba’al, king of the Sidonians, and then served habba’al ('the Ba'al'.)

Ahab married an idol worshiper and caused the entire nation to be unduly influenced by a pagan culture that was aligned against the ways and purposes of GOD.

This is a clear example of how forming mis-matted alliances inconsistent with your faith will cause you to stray from GOD.

Without getting into a long conversation about baal I will use this scenario to illustrate idol worship in general .

What is an idol?  I will derive the definition from scripture.


1 Cor 5:11
But now I write to you not to associate with anyone who bears the name of [Christian] brother if he is known to be guilty of immorality or greed, or is an idolater [whose soul is devoted to any object that usurps the place of God], or is a person with a foul tongue [railing, abusing, reviling, slandering], or is a drunkard or a swindler or a robber. [No] you must not so much as eat with such a person.



idolater = whose soul is devoted to any object that usurps the place of God

Any object that usurps the place of GOD in your life.



Our leading scripture relates to the Prophet Elijah being much discouraged about the condition of Israel because  Baal was being worshiped more than GOD.


In spite of most people in Israel  going along with the influence of the times and turning away from GOD there was still remaining a faithful people who had not bowed their knew to baal and had not kissed baal.   God informed Elijah that he was not alone serving HIM but GOD had others as well. The LORD reserved Himself a remnant.


I was drawn to understand why the Spirit of GOD used the word "Kiss" in the subject scripture.


So I looked up the definition, yes i know what a kiss is but reading the definition always seems to contribute to my understanding of the text.


Websters online dictionary ;


Kiss - To salute with the lips, as a mark of affection, reverence, submission, forgiveness, etc


Now I relate this definition back to the scripture and it will produce this paraphrase


1 Kin 19:18 Yet I will leave Myself 7,000 in Israel, all the knees that have not bowed to Baal and every mouth that has not kissed (reverenced baal, is not submissive to baal and does not seek approval through asking baal to forgive them).
